Buruj Sports Academy to test his boys with Sporting Royal FC, Kings FC
After an impressive performance of Buruj Boys last Thursday beating Browl FC 4-2 in a home league match,the Lagos based team plan to test his players again with other amazing clubs like Kings FC and Sporting Royal FC ,National Daily learnt.
Buruj Boys will meet Sporting Royal FC of Oworonshoki, Bariga for the First time in a test match on Thursday at the Gbagada Grassroot Development Centre by 4pm.
Later in the week Buruj Boys have also been invited to play Kings FC of Victoria Island at the Elegbeta Synthetic Pitch Lagos Island on Sunday by 3pm. These series of match test is aimed to further put the Buruj Boys in proper shape against another international tourney.
